About the role

The Workday Payroll, Absence, and Time Tracking Manager – Global Application Managed Services (AMS) Manager, is a “go to” practice leader that provides expert guidance, advice, and development support to the Consulting management team and their subsequent team members. This individual will assist the sales team with sales activities such as orals, estimations, and Statements of Work (SOW’s). This person works closely with Engagement Managers, Project Managers, Managing Consultants, and leads, and acts as a liaison between the Consulting team and executive management.  This person will assist in identifying business needs, staffing projects, and ensuring that the work/life balance of our consultants is monitored and adjusted appropriately.

Responsibilities:

Project Oversight:

  • Oversight responsibility for projects across the practice.
  • Oversee and assist Engagement Managers and team members when needed to identify project needs, reduce risk and develop solutions and strategies.

Sales Support:

  • Support the RFP response and pursuit process for Consulting work.
  • Review estimates for sales opportunities.
  • Review SOWs for language and accuracy.
  • Attend Orals and prospect meetings.
  • Manage utilization to targets.

Team Leadership:

  • Assist in the recruitment, development, and management of a diverse, remote team of consultants supporting Workday applications.
  • Promote a team-oriented, challenging and innovative work environment.
  • Lead and manage Senior Managers and/or Managing Consultants to ensure consultants are adhering to the activities, processes and procedures outlined in Workday and the Cynergy Implementation Methodology.
  • Drive team and individuals to achieve high customer satisfaction levels.
  • Ability to establish immediate credibility with clients and within the company; can build consensus and achieve goals through influence.
  • Ability to build trust-based relationship and identify and foster business development opportunities.

People Development:

  • Perform role of mentor and coach.
  • Analyze team skills and provide for cross training to maintain teams’ ability to staff projects appropriately.
  • Advise management team on team members’ level of expertise and availability.
  • Schedule regular 1:1 meetings with direct and indirect reports.

Performance Management:

  • Establish direct reports’ goals and objectives during the bi-annual review process.
  • Direct the collection of performance feedback from customer and engagement/project manager on a quarterly basis or upon completion of project for your entire team.
  • Direct the collection of all internal contributions for team members assuring data is received by HR on a quarterly basis.
  • Drive bi-annual performance review process for the Consulting team.

Skills & Requirements:

  • A Bachelor’s degree (preferably in Computer Science or Engineering) or equivalent experience
  • Certification in Workday Payroll, Absence, and Time Tracking is required
  • Minimum of 5-8 years of experience in Workday Payroll, Absence, & Time Tracking
  • Able to multitask and perform a variety of duties.
  • Good communication and interpersonal skills
  • Willingness to go the extra mile to solve customer problems.
  • Good Analytical skills with ability to solve complex incidents, provide suggestions/best practices.
